Ordinals
beta
Address BR2bJAtLrjAd5VmN6aibrQUMR4ahU7fmqV
sat balance
312640
runes balances
outputs
5531cac9766165e0541725dbd8d918c8274d6df6e87edccbb3ae49f879f6f6c3:1569